Output 82b018ba958d71a0193a931af1c3baf7fc761010ddd9151fb7b8b1b7d75411e2:21

value
349790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ee785533c9117e5bf53088855cf0bcee062e6a6 OP_EQUAL
address
MCBAfbrJ4Tb5ByvxXDdLV8cKqt63Yi9sFk
transaction
82b018ba958d71a0193a931af1c3baf7fc761010ddd9151fb7b8b1b7d75411e2
spent
true